uncolored

adjective

un·​col·​ored ˌən-ˈkə-lərd How to pronounce uncolored (audio)
: not colored: such as
a
: not having color
uncolored glass
the last uncolored page in the coloring book
red, blue, or uncolored paper
b
: not altered or distorted
… she was now persisting in her pretense of devotion, uncolored, apparently, by any suspicion of what had happened. Theodore Dreiser
